I sponged the BG on my card base and then sprinkled with water. I wasn't getting good splattering with the DOs with my water brush, so I went with stamping some speckles. For my leaves I used an aqua painter to paint circles on my watercolor paper large enough to fit my die. (I used re-inkers to get a deeper color). Then I cut them out after I heat set them.
